Scope
Federal

Defense Logistics Agency (DLA) Energy is issuing a Request for Proposal (RFP) for Alongside Aircraft Refueling Services to include managing, maintaining, and operating Government Owned, Contractor-Operated (GOCO) facilities and equipment at Cannon, AFB, NM, Holloman AFB, NM, Davis Monthan AFB, AZ, and Luke AFB, AZ.

The Contractor will ensure safe, accurate, and timely handling, quality control, and accountability of all Defense Wide Working Capital Fund (DWWCF)-owned petroleum products under their control.

The Contractor will perform required maintenance to ensure facilities, associated systems, vehicles, and equipment remain operational to meet the base mission.

The Contractor will comply with environmental protection, safety, and security directives.

The Contractor will conduct required training to ensure personnel are fully qualified to perform Performance Work Statement (PWS) tasks.

The Contractor shall conduct all necessary fuels operations to support base operations, airshows and special events, deployments, exercises, and contingencies under normal conditions, as well as, during periods of heightened security, inclement weather, or other unique situations.

Operations must be safely and efficiently conducted to receive, store, transfer, issue, and account for products with appropriate controls to ensure fuel quality, maintain inventory accuracy, and ensure no environmental impact.

The Contractor shall operate and maintain the self-service automated service station facilities, equipment, and systems and ensure sufficient product is available to provide 24 hours a day, seven days a week support of ground fuels.

The Contractor shall perform required tasks to ensure fuel is properly accounted for and issued to only authorized users.
